Overview

STAC Validator is a tool to validate STAC (SpatioTemporal Asset Catalog) json files against the official STAC specification. It provides both a command-line interface and a Python API for validating STAC objects.

Usage

CLI

Basic Usage

$ stac-validator --help
Usage: stac-validator [OPTIONS] STAC_FILE Options: --core Validate core stac object only without extensions. --extensions Validate extensions only. --links Additionally validate links. Only works with default mode. --assets Additionally validate assets. Only works with default mode. -c, --custom TEXT Validate against a custom schema (local filepath or remote schema). -s, --schema-map <TEXT TEXT>... Schema path to replaced by (local) schema path during validation. Can be used multiple times. -r, --recursive Recursively validate all related stac objects. -m, --max-depth INTEGER Maximum depth to traverse when recursing. Omit this argument to get full recursion. Ignored if `recursive == False`. --collections Validate /collections response. --item-collection Validate item collection response. Can be combined with --pages. Defaults to one page. --no-assets-urls Disables the opening of href links when validating assets (enabled by default). --header <TEXT TEXT>... HTTP header to include in the requests. Can be used multiple times. -p, --pages INTEGER Maximum number of pages to validate via --item-collection. Defaults to one page. -t, --trace-recursion Enables verbose output for recursive mode. --no_output Do not print output to console. --log_file TEXT Save full recursive output to log file (local filepath). --pydantic Validate using stac-pydantic models for enhanced type checking and validation. --schema-config TEXT Path to a YAML or JSON schema config file. --verbose Enable verbose output. This will output additional information during validation. --help Show this message and exit.

Python

Remote source

from stac_validator import stac_validator stac = stac_validator.StacValidate("https://raw.githubusercontent.com/stac-utils/pystac/main/tests/data-files/examples/0.9.0/collection-spec/examples/landsat-collection.json") stac.run() print(stac.message)
[ { "version": "0.9.0", "path": "https://raw.githubusercontent.com/stac-utils/pystac/main/tests/data-files/examples/0.9.0/collection-spec/examples/landsat-collection.json", "schema": [ "https://cdn.staclint.com/v0.9.0/collection.json" ], "valid_stac": true, "asset_type": "COLLECTION", "validation_method": "default" } ]

Local file

from stac_validator import stac_validator stac = stac_validator.StacValidate("tests/test_data/1beta1/sentinel2.json", extensions=True) stac.run() print(stac.message)
[ { "version": "1.0.0-beta.1", "path": "tests/test_data/1beta1/sentinel2.json", "schema": [ "https://cdn.staclint.com/v1.0.0-beta.1/collection.json" ], "valid_stac": true, "asset_type": "COLLECTION", "validation_method": "extensions" } ]

Dictionary

from stac_validator import stac_validator stac = stac_validator.StacValidate() stac.validate_dict(dictionary) print(stac.message)

Item Collection

from stac_validator import stac_validator stac = stac_validator.StacValidate() stac.validate_item_collection_dict(item_collection_dict) print(stac.message)

--schema-map

Schema map allows stac-validator to replace a schema in a STAC json by a schema from another URL or local schema file. This is especially useful when developing a schema and testing validation against your local copy of the schema.

$ stac-validator https://raw.githubusercontent.com/radiantearth/stac-spec/v1.0.0/examples/extended-item.json --extensions --schema-map https://stac-extensions.github.io/projection/v1.0.0/schema.json "tests/test_data/schema/v1.0.0/projection.json"
[ { "version": "1.0.0", "path": "https://raw.githubusercontent.com/radiantearth/stac-spec/v1.0.0/examples/extended-item.json", "schema": [ "https://stac-extensions.github.io/eo/v1.0.0/schema.json", "tests/test_data/schema/v1.0.0/projection.json", "https://stac-extensions.github.io/scientific/v1.0.0/schema.json", "https://stac-extensions.github.io/view/v1.0.0/schema.json", "https://stac-extensions.github.io/remote-data/v1.0.0/schema.json" ], "valid_stac": true, "asset_type": "ITEM", "validation_method": "extensions" } ]

This option is also capable of replacing URLs to subschemas:

$ stac-validator tests/test_data/v100/extended-item-local.json --custom tests/test_data/schema/v1.0.0/item_with_unreachable_url.json --schema-map https://geojson-wrong-url.org/schema/Feature.json https://geojson.org/schema/Feature.json --schema-map https://geojson-wrong-url.org/schema/Geometry.json https://geojson.org/schema/Geometry.json
[ { "version": "1.0.0", "path": "tests/test_data/v100/extended-item-local.json", "schema": [ "tests/test_data/schema/v1.0.0/item_with_unreachable_url.json" ], "valid_stac": true, "asset_type": "ITEM", "validation_method": "custom" } ]

--schema-config

The --schema-config option allows you to specify a YAML or JSON configuration file that maps remote schema URLs to local file paths. This is useful when you need to validate against multiple local schemas and want to avoid using multiple --schema-map arguments.

Example schema config file (YAML):

schemas: "https://schemas.stacspec.org/v1.0.0/collection-spec/json-schema/collection.json": "local_schemas/v1.0.0/collection.json" "https://schemas.stacspec.org/v1.0.0/item-spec/json-schema/item.json": "local_schemas/v1.0.0/item.json" "https://stac-extensions.github.io/eo/v1.0.0/schema.json": "local_schemas/v1.0.0/eo.json"

Usage:

$ stac-validator https://raw.githubusercontent.com/radiantearth/stac-spec/v1.0.0/examples/extended-item.json --schema-config path/to/schema_config.yaml

The paths in the config file can be absolute or relative to the config file's location.

--pydantic

The --pydantic option provides enhanced validation using stac-pydantic models, which offer stronger type checking and more detailed error messages. To use this feature, you need to install the optional dependency:

$ pip install stac-validator[pydantic]

Then you can validate your STAC objects using Pydantic models:

$ stac-validator https://raw.githubusercontent.com/radiantearth/stac-spec/master/examples/extended-item.json --pydantic
[ { "version": "1.0.0", "path": "https://raw.githubusercontent.com/radiantearth/stac-spec/master/examples/extended-item.json", "schema": [ "stac-pydantic Item model" ], "valid_stac": true, "asset_type": "ITEM", "validation_method": "pydantic", "extension_schemas": [ "https://stac-extensions.github.io/eo/v1.0.0/schema.json", "https://stac-extensions.github.io/projection/v1.0.0/schema.json", "https://stac-extensions.github.io/scientific/v1.0.0/schema.json", "https://stac-extensions.github.io/view/v1.0.0/schema.json", "https://stac-extensions.github.io/remote-data/v1.0.0/schema.json" ], "model_validation": "passed" } ]
